Output 643ca267b126085e59700797ecce929a59565e6489c0071d40efbbc69b5a2675:7

value
33532458
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fc8fe2a2dcad2f3b892ab0cfa15959086c65201 OP_EQUALVERIFY OP_CHECKSIG
address
1MQGU1HY1bUtcfq2qKPeeceikHc5Hn2toP
transaction
643ca267b126085e59700797ecce929a59565e6489c0071d40efbbc69b5a2675
spent
true